Skip to content

federal processing registry

How to Search and Verify CAGE Codes in SAM: Complete Lookup Tutorial

To verify CAGE codes in SAM.gov, navigate to the “Search Records” tab and select “CAGE Code” from the dropdown menu. Enter the code, entity name, or DUNS number in the search field. Valid codes display an “Active” registration status, confirming legitimacy for federal contracting. Per FAR 4.1803, document verification through screenshots for audit purposes. Address verification issues may arise from duplicate business addresses or incorrect TIN information. The following steps provide additional troubleshooting methods for complex verification scenarios.

Essential Tools and Methods for CAGE Code Lookup in SAM

cage code verification tools

Several dedicated tools exist for verifying Commercial and Government Entity (CAGE) codes within the System for Award Management (SAM). Understanding CAGE code significance is essential for government contractors seeking to validate business partners or competitors.

The primary method involves using SAM.gov’s Entity Status Tracker, which allows searches using either the Unique Entity ID or CAGE code directly. Though SAM doesn’t offer standalone CAGE searches, users can access this information through entity profiles. After successful sign-in, users gain access to registration features that enable comprehensive entity verification.

The platform also supports DUNS integration, enabling cross-referencing between CAGE codes and DUNS numbers through SAM’s extensive search tools. Additionally, the CAGE system offers CAGE Public capabilities designed to provide a unified solution for searching and verifying CAGE codes.

For more specialized verification, the Defense Logistics Agency (DLA) maintains the official CAGE database as the authoritative source. While the UEI identifier serves as a universal business ID recognized across federal systems, CAGE codes specifically identify physical locations. Meanwhile, third-party platforms like USFCR.com offer supplementary search capabilities, often with real-time validation features that verify active status and expiration dates for registered entities.

Step-by-Step Process for Verifying CAGE Code Validity

cage code verification process

Verifying a Commercial and Government Entity (CAGE) code requires a systematic approach through SAM.gov‘s official channels. The verification process begins by accessing SAM.gov and selecting the “Search Records” tab, then choosing “CAGE Code” from the dropdown menu.

Next, enter the specific CAGE code, entity name, or DUNS number in the search field. The system will display matching records with registration status information. A valid CAGE code appears alongside an “Active” registration status, confirming its legitimacy for federal contracting purposes. The Defense Logistics Agency typically assigns and maintains these unique identifier codes for businesses working with the U.S. government.

For entities exempt from SAM registration, contracting officers should use the alternative lookup tool at cage.dla.mil. This secondary verification method is especially important for foreign entities or specialized procurement situations.

Per FAR 4.1803 requirements, verification must be documented by capturing screenshots or system logs of search results, which should be retained for audit purposes according to federal record-keeping standards. This verification step is crucial as CAGE codes are essential identifiers for establishing credibility and eligibility when bidding on government contracts.

Troubleshooting Common CAGE Code Search Issues

cage code validation challenges

When searching for CAGE codes in SAM.gov, users frequently encounter several validation obstacles that can impede successful verification. These CAGE code errors typically stem from misaligned information between registration systems and government databases.

The most common validation challenges include duplicate business addresses, which trigger DLA’s address verification protocols. Similarly, incorrect Taxpayer Identification Number (TIN) information often leads to IRS validation failures, preventing successful CAGE code assignment or lookup. Maintaining accurate documentation throughout the registration process is crucial to avoid unnecessary delays in government contracting opportunities.

To resolve these issues:

  1. Verify business address information is accurate and consistent across all platforms.
  2. Confirm TIN data matches exactly with IRS records.
  3. Use the SAM status tracker to monitor registration issues.
  4. Contact the DLA CAGE Code Program (1-877-352-2255) for persistent problems.

For international entities, remember that an NCAGE code must be obtained before SAM registration, adding an additional verification step to the process. Physical address validation is particularly critical as virtual locations and PO boxes are not accepted for SAM/CAGE registration purposes.

Frequently Asked Questions

How Long Does a CAGE Code Remain Valid Before Requiring Renewal?

CAGE code expiration occurs five years after initial registration activation, but this timeline has conditional requirements.

The associated SAM registration must undergo CAGE code renewal annually, as regulations mandate a 12-month renewal cycle to maintain validity. CAGE codes automatically expire when SAM registrations lapse, regardless of the five-year period.

Organizations should initiate renewals 60 days before expiration through SAM.gov to prevent payment suspensions and bidding disqualifications on federal contracts.

Can Foreign Companies Obtain CAGE Codes for U.S. Government Contracts?

Foreign companies cannot obtain CAGE codes for U.S. government contracts. Instead, they must acquire NCAGE codes through their national codification bureaus (NATO members) or the NATO Support and Procurement Agency portal (non-NATO entities).

NCAGE codes serve as the international equivalent to CAGE codes and are mandatory for foreign entities before completing SAM.gov registration.

This distinction is strict—CAGE codes are exclusively for U.S.-based entities, while NCAGE codes are required for foreign-registered companies.

Is a CAGE Code Immediately Active After SAM Registration?

No, a CAGE code is not immediately active after SAM registration.

The CAGE code activation typically occurs 2-3 weeks after the SAM registration process is completed and approved.

Entities must first complete their SAM registration, including obtaining a UEI, and then wait for the Defense Logistics Agency to assign their CAGE code.

During this waiting period, businesses should monitor their email for any communications regarding their registration status or potential issues requiring attention.

How Do CAGE Codes Differ From DUNS Numbers?

CAGE codes differ from DUNS numbers in several fundamental ways. CAGE Code Usage is specific to government contracting, identifying vendors at physical locations with a five-character alphanumeric format.

In contrast, DUNS Number Importance was broader, using a nine-digit format for general business credit reporting. While DUNS numbers were privately owned by Dun & Bradstreet, CAGE codes are publicly managed by the Defense Logistics Agency.

Additionally, DUNS numbers have been replaced by the UEI for government contracting.

Can One Company Have Multiple CAGE Codes?

Yes, a company can have multiple CAGE codes. This occurs when an organization operates separate business units, maintains facilities at different physical addresses, or undergoes mergers and acquisitions.

Government contracts may also necessitate distinct CAGE codes based on operational requirements. While CAGE code consolidation might reduce administrative complexity, multiple CAGE codes are often necessary for regulatory compliance.

Each code typically requires separate management in SAM.gov, though they can sometimes share a single UEI (Unique Entity Identifier).

Facebook
Twitter
LinkedIn